Tokyo actually does have a whole THREE XD (so far that I know of anyways) gyms that have drop in options, allows foreigners and tattoos, and most importantly, encourage HEAVY lifting! The first one is ONI Gym in Arakawa, it's a powerlifting-centric gym with IPF approved, competition grade equipment. Second is Hide Yamagishi's Powerhouse Gym near Shinjuku station. It's geared more towards bodybuilding but does have a proper squat rack, bench press and allows deadlifting. Third is Animal Hamaguchi Training Gym in Asakusa! This one has so much personality but be warned, it's suuuuper old school! Which in my opinion only adds to it's charm!

Those protein sachets were sooo weird. I hated it! There were some liquid ones in some of the konbinis though. It looks like they did have a squat rack in your gym, where you were doing bench. You just move the hooks up, it's a pretty standard power-rack. I brought my Anytime Fitness tag to Japan, not really because I thought I'd be training a lot, I was just curious if it'd work at all which it did. It was tiny, had about 6 machines and 6 treadmills, a smith machine and one bench. You had to do pullups by putting the smith machine bar up to the top and hanging off it. It's what I expected to be fair, being in such small locations. I am used to Anytime Fitness gyms having everything you'd need to do powerlifting, here in Aus.
